{"id":1302,"date":"2025-03-30T12:18:55","date_gmt":"2025-03-30T16:18:55","guid":{"rendered":"http:\/\/www.purposedriven.ca\/wiki\/eng\/luke-23"},"modified":"2025-03-30T12:18:57","modified_gmt":"2025-03-30T16:18:57","slug":"luke-23","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/purposedriven.ca\/wiki\/2025\/03\/30\/luke-23\/","title":{"rendered":"Luke 23"},"content":{"rendered":"<p>Luk 23:1  And rising up, all the multitude of them led Him before Pilate.<br \/>\nLuk 23:2  And they began to accuse Him, saying, We found this One perverting the nation, and forbidding to give tribute to Caesar, saying Himself to be a king, Christ.<br \/>\nLuk 23:3  And Pilate questioned Him, saying, Are you the king of the Jews? And answering, him, He said, You say it.<br \/>\nLuk 23:4  And Pilate said to the chief priests and the crowds, I find nothing blameable in this man.<br \/>\nLuk 23:5  But they insisted, saying, He stirs up the people, teaching throughout all Judea, beginning from Galilee to here.<br \/>\nLuk 23:6  And hearing Galilee, Pilate asked if the man is a Galilean.<br \/>\nLuk 23:7  And knowing that He is from Herod&#8217;s jurisdiction, he sent Him up to Herod, he also being in Jerusalem in these days.<br \/>\nLuk 23:8  And seeing Jesus, Herod greatly rejoiced, for he was wishing to see Him for a long time, because of hearing many things about Him. And he hoped to see some miraculous sign being brought about by Him.<br \/>\nLuk 23:9  And he questioned Him in many words. But He answered him not a thing.<br \/>\nLuk 23:10  And the chief priests and the scribes stood fiercely accusing Him.<br \/>\nLuk 23:11  And having humiliated Him with his soldiery, and mocking Him by putting around Him luxurious clothing, Herod sent Him back to Pilate.<br \/>\nLuk 23:12  And on that same day, both Pilate and Herod became friends with each other, for before they were at enmity between themselves.<br \/>\nLuk 23:13  And having called together the chief priests and the rulers and the people,<br \/>\nLuk 23:14  Pilate said to them, You brought this Man to me as perverting the people. And, behold, examining Him before you, I found nothing blameable in this Man regarding that which you charge against Him.<br \/>\nLuk 23:15  But neither did Herod, for I sent you up to him; and, behold, nothing worthy of death is done by Him.<br \/>\nLuk 23:16  Therefore chastising Him, I will release Him.<br \/>\nLuk 23:17  And he had to release to them one at the Feast.<br \/>\nLuk 23:18  And they all together shouted, saying, Take this one, and release Barabbas to us<br \/>\nLuk 23:19  (he who was thrown into prison due to some revolt and murder occurring in the city.)<br \/>\nLuk 23:20  Then Pilate again called out, desiring to release Jesus.<br \/>\nLuk 23:21  But they shouted, saying, Crucify! Crucify Him!<br \/>\nLuk 23:22  And a third time he said to them, For what evil did this One do? I found no cause of death in Him. Therefore, chastising Him, I will release Him.<br \/>\nLuk 23:23  But with loud voices they insisted, asking for Him to be crucified. And their voices, and that of the chief priests, prevailed.<br \/>\nLuk 23:24  And Pilate adjudged their request to be done.<br \/>\nLuk 23:25  And he released to them the one thrown into prison due to revolt and murder, whom they asked. But he delivered Jesus to their will.<br \/>\nLuk 23:26  And as they led Him away, having laid hold on a certain Simon, a Cyrenian, coming from a field, they put the cross on him, to bear it behind Jesus.<br \/>\nLuk 23:27  And a great multitude of people were following Him, and of women who also were bewailing and lamenting Him.<br \/>\nLuk 23:28  And turning to them, Jesus said, Daughters of Jerusalem, do not weep over Me, but weep over yourselves and over your children.<br \/>\nLuk 23:29  For behold, days will come in which they will say, Blessed are the barren, and the wombs that did not bear, and breasts that did not suckle.<br \/>\nLuk 23:30  &#8220;Then they will begin to say to the mountains, Fall on us! And to the hills, Cover us!&#8221; Hosea 10:8<br \/>\nLuk 23:31  For if they do these things in the green tree, what may take place in the dry?<br \/>\nLuk 23:32  And two others, two criminals, were led with Him to be put to death.<br \/>\nLuk 23:33  And when they came on the place being called Skull, they crucified Him and the criminals there, one on the right, and one on the left.<br \/>\nLuk 23:34  And Jesus said, Father, forgive them, for they do not know what they are doing. And dividing His garments, they cast a lot. Psa. 22:18<br \/>\nLuk 23:35  And the people stood watching. And the rulers with them also scoffed, saying, He saved others; let Him save Himself, if this One is the Christ, the Elect of God.<br \/>\nLuk 23:36  And coming near, the soldiers also mocked Him and were offering vinegar to Him,<br \/>\nLuk 23:37  and saying, If You are the king of the Jews, save Yourself.<br \/>\nLuk 23:38  And also an inscription was written over Him, in Greek and Latin and Hebrew letters: THIS IS THE KING OF THE JEWS.<br \/>\nLuk 23:39  And one of the hanged criminals blasphemed Him, saying, If You are the Christ, save Yourself and us.<br \/>\nLuk 23:40  But answering, the other rebuked him, saying, Do you not fear God, for you are in the same judgment?<br \/>\nLuk 23:41  And we indeed justly, for we receive things worthy of what we did. But this One did nothing wrong.<br \/>\nLuk 23:42  And he said to Jesus, Lord, remember me when You come in Your kingdom.<br \/>\nLuk 23:43  And Jesus said to him, Truly I say to you, Today you will be with Me in Paradise.<br \/>\nLuk 23:44  And it was about the sixth hour, and darkness came over all the land until the ninth hour.<br \/>\nLuk 23:45  And the sun was darkened, and the veil of the Holy Place was torn in the middle.<br \/>\nLuk 23:46  And crying with a loud voice, Jesus said, Father, &#8220;into Your hands I commit My spirit.&#8221; And saying this, He breathed out the spirit. Psa. 31:5<br \/>\nLuk 23:47  And seeing the thing happening, the centurion glorified God, saying, Truly, this Man was righteous.<br \/>\nLuk 23:48  And all the crowd arriving together at this sight, watching the thing happening, beating their breasts, they returned.<br \/>\nLuk 23:49  And all those known to Him stood at a distance, and the women, those who accompanied Him from Galilee, were seeing these things.<br \/>\nLuk 23:50  And, behold, a man named Joseph, being a councillor, a good and righteous man.<br \/>\nLuk 23:51  This one was not assenting to their counsel and deed (he was from Arimathea, a city of the Jews), and who himself was eagerly expecting the kingdom of God,<br \/>\nLuk 23:52  coming near to Pilate, this one asked for the body of Jesus.<br \/>\nLuk 23:53  And taking it down, he wrapped it in linen, and placed it in a quarried tomb, where no one was ever yet laid.<br \/>\nLuk 23:54  And it was Preparation Day, and a sabbath was coming on.<br \/>\nLuk 23:55  And having followed, also the women who were accompanying Him out of Galilee, watched the tomb, and how His body was placed.<br \/>\nLuk 23:56  And returning, they prepared spices and ointment. And indeed they rested on the sabbath, according to the commandment. <\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Luk 23:1 And rising up, all the multitude of them led Him before Pilate.
